What you will be doing

 

As PCM Coordinator Trainee, you will be accountable for processing internal and external customers’ spare parts requests in a timely and high-quality manner, in alignment with our customers’ expectations. You will act as the customer contact for spare parts quotations, orders, deliveries, and non-conformities, serving as a link between the customer and various departments involved in the spare parts delivery process.

As PCM Coordinator Trainee, your work will focus on these responsibilities:

 

  • Managing and coordinating quotations, orders, deliveries, and non-conformities in accordance with working procedures, guidelines, and local requirements.
  • Serving as a link between customer and various departments involved in the spare parts delivery process.
  • Continuously following up and communicating delivery information to customers in a timely manner.
  • Liaising with the Sales team about the content and terms of offerings.
  • Ensuring effective communication and highest level of quality for quotations and orders.
  • Maintaining and expanding knowledge of customer specific solutions and needs.
  • Ensuring quality of spare parts sales documents.
  • Actively working towards enhanced service experiences for our customers.

This is Wärtsilä 

Wärtsilä is a global leader in innovative technologies and lifecycle solutions for the marine and energy markets. Our team of 18,300 professionals, in more than 230 locations in 77 countries, shape the decarbonisation transformation of our industries across the globe. Read more on www.wartsila.com
